Output bab08b282654436c7df5f24ac5e56a460c7cfbf30ec690eae20b6b4228761121:16

value
775862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42e10aa042d77d5446e6ac5219d6290d5edb25f6 OP_EQUAL
address
37ne7MzD2G2RsVDnjPUNQEwxY1FiBYwvRJ
transaction
bab08b282654436c7df5f24ac5e56a460c7cfbf30ec690eae20b6b4228761121
spent
true